How to use:
Generously apply the Chicken Rub to your chicken or poultry pieces at least 5–10 minutes before cooking (or longer for deeper flavor). Smoke at 225-250°F for low-and-slow or hit the grill hot for a quick sear. For extra caramelization, baste with a little melted butter or glaze near the end of cooking. This rub easily stands on its own or layers beautifully under sauces.
